MicroRNA expression was significantly altered in JEV-infected human microglial cells. A time-dependent change in microRNA profile was noted. Bioinformatics analysis identified anti-correlation between differentially expressed miRNAs and the gene expression at different time point which ultimately affected several signalling pathways in microglia cells. Brain-enriched microRNAs and a set of microRNA previously designated as NeurimmiRs were also differentially expressed in response to JEV infection. Overall design: CHME3 cells grown on 6-well plate.
